LG Seeds Supports the Future of Agriculture

Westfield, Ind. – LG Seeds is proud to announce the donation of five $1,000 donations to local FFA chapters across the Midwest. The seed company held an online social media campaign asking farmers to share their farming stories and nominate their local FFA chapters for a contribution to support their respective programs.

The recipients of the $1,000 donations are:

  • The Edgerton FFA Chapter in Edgerton, Ohio
  • The Nevada High School FFA Chapter in Nevada, Iowa
  • The Mt. Juliet Christian Academy FFA Chapter in Mount Juliet, Tenn.
  • The Lewiston Consolidated Schools FFA Chapter in Lewiston, Neb.
  • The Glencoe-Silver Lake FFA Chapter in Glencoe, Minn.

LG Seeds believes agriculture is the foundation of our future and is committed to supporting youth agriculture programs.

"By supporting the National FFA Organization at the local, state and national levels, we are helping to ensure the next generations of agriculturalists flourish in the industry," said Andy Montgomery, LG Seeds brand manager. "We are always looking to hire bright, young people who are enthusiastic about agriculture into our internship and trainee programs and the national FFA program helps provide us with those students. If we can help programs like the National FFA succeed, we succeed."

About the National FFA Organization

The National FFA Organization provides leadership, personal growth and career success training through agricultural education to more than 700,000 student members who belong to one of the more than 8,600 local FFA chapters throughout the U.S., Puerto Rico, and the U.S. Virgin Islands. The organization is also supported by more than 8 million alumni and supporters throughout the U.S.
